Transaction 12685f4b2a55b108c749309884f2133dcc2009ba97214b867011334e349f4fce

1 Input
2 Outputs
  • 12685f4b2a55b108c749309884f2133dcc2009ba97214b867011334e349f4fce:0
  • value  12697984
    address  3B9Q3jyUZcgApogDPeP1XKztubiJVADPrL
  • 12685f4b2a55b108c749309884f2133dcc2009ba97214b867011334e349f4fce:1
  • value  99850149
    address  369zF8F6FKfsb1LncsCJd47P4UoEkN3ooZ